The Great Match The Flying Dutchman (horse)
the two-mile race held @ york on 31 may 1851, purse of 1,000 sovereigns. weights match set henry john rous, decided flying dutchman should carry 120½ pounds voltigeur s 112. race between 2 yorkshire horses generated enormous public interest, drawing estimated 100,000 spectators, largest crowd knavesmire since execution of eugene aram in 1759. horses exercise gallops attracted large crowds of fans attempting assess relative condition. on day of race crowd divided partisan camps, cheering either volti or flyer . flying dutchman restrained in stages voltigeur made running. in final furlong flying dutchman moved level rival , pulled ahead win length. retired stud.
